A Certificate Programme in Change Management Case Studies equips professionals with the practical skills to navigate organizational transformations effectively. The programme utilizes real-world case studies to illustrate key change management principles and methodologies.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of change management frameworks (like ADKAR or Kotter's 8-step process), conflict resolution techniques, stakeholder management strategies, and the ability to design and implement effective change initiatives. Participants will develop strong analytical and problem-solving skills crucial for successfully managing change within any organization.
The duration of the programme varies, typically ranging from a few weeks to several months, depending on the institution and intensity of the course.
